**Ticket PQ-442: Proctoring queue drops plugin-enqueued sessions under load**

Plugin authors integrating with the Vantrel exam-proctoring queue may see sessions silently dropped when more than 200 candidates enqueue within one minute. The dispatcher discards items whose callback payload exceeds 8 KB. Trim metadata fields until the patched dispatcher ships in the next plugin SDK release. The affected build token is listed below for reference.

build token for kahap-kagef: htk21_72c3f5c849032e1954b31

## Runbook — Contrast Audit (Brindlework UI)

Run the Huemark scanner against the release branch. Failures below AA threshold block the release — no exceptions. Results write to the `auditruns` table; the dashboard reads from there with ~5 min lag. If the dashboard is stale, query the audit database directly using the connection string below.

replica DSN, bagaf-bagep: mssql://praion_svc:7RJjXrE@db-3c46.halixcorp.internal:5432/zorix

# ChipGate Environments

ChipGate reads marathon timing chips at each mat and posts splits to the results bus. Plugin authors: target the sandbox environment, which mirrors production minus live race feeds. Staging rotates weekly and may drop data; do not build against it. Production access requires sign-off from the Fenwick race-ops team. The sandbox environment is provisioned with the following configuration values.

config for tagug-yaduf:
[fendor]
host = fendor.kelvitech.test
user = fendor_svc
database = fendor_prod

**Runbook — GPUscope 1.4 rollout**

Support: new memory profiler build ships today. Flag known issue: peak-allocation graphs may lag on multi-device hosts. Escalate OOM misreports to the tooling channel, not kernel team. Verify customer-installed builds are signed before debugging — unsigned builds are unsupported. Check installed artifacts against the release key below.

deploy key for yahif-bagaf: bky4_xXPb